IAG Research Centre

IAG Research Centre – Driving safety and security for over 20 years

Research-Centre.png

The IAG Research Centre is the only physical research centre owned by a general insurance company in Australia. The IAG Research Centre’s main purpose is to research how emerging mobility technologies will affect operational and insurance risk in the future.

The Centre delivers risk insights and services to IAG, its brands and to the wider insurance industry. They provide expertise and insights that support IAG’s educational efforts to improve safety on Australian roads, as well as providing technical support and information for the smash repair industry.

The Centre also collaborates with industry bodies and universities to prepare and deal with the impacts of emerging technology that is changing our mobility needs and risks into the future.

Research is conducted for the IAG Group of insurance companies, including NRMA Insurance, SGIO, SGIC, CGU and Swann Insurance in Australia and NZI, State Insurance AMI in New Zealand.

IAG is the only Australian member of RCAR, an international association of automotive research centres, owned or operated by insurers or groups of insurers, whose primary goal is to support the RCAR’s purpose; ‘To reduce the human and economic costs of motor vehicle losses’. This is done through research into improved vehicle damage resistance, repairability, security, and safety.

IAG is the only Australasian insurance based member of the Australasian New Car Assessment Program (ANCAP). ANCAP is designed to give consumers an accurate guide to the level of occupant protection provided by different cars in serious front and side crashes.
